Output 56ae3596107aa22270742b1d72fecdc78a94141fa059fb863d5351eeb6b53e13:1

value
471987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a27656b3619c1123ab5390a38f4508bfb42d03 OP_EQUAL
address
39mg1VzCog6hyh4hcuFdBJMojWYHSMiDbr
transaction
56ae3596107aa22270742b1d72fecdc78a94141fa059fb863d5351eeb6b53e13
spent
true